Other Documents You Might Need

In addition to this guide, for more information, access the following guides.
  • The Lifecycle Controller 2 Version 1.00.00 User's Guide provides information on using the Lifecycle Controller.
  • The Management Console User’s Guide provides information about installing, configuring, and using Management Console.
  • The Systems Build and Update Utility User’s Guide provides information on using the Systems Build and Update Utility.
  • The Systems Software Support Matrix provides information about the various systems, the operating systems supported by these systems, and the systems management components that can be installed on these systems.
  • The Server Administrator User's Guide describes the installation and use of Server Administrator.
  • The Server Administrator SNMP Reference Guide documents the SNMP management information base (MIB).
  • The Server Administrator CIM Reference Guide documents the Common Information Model (CIM) provider, which is an extension of the standard management object format (MOF) file. This guide explains the supported classes of management objects.
  • The Server Administrator Messages Reference Guide lists the messages that are displayed on the Server Administrator home page Alert log, or on the operating system’s event viewer. This guide explains the text, severity, and cause of each alert message that the Server Administrator displays.
  • The Server Administrator Command Line Interface Guide documents the complete command line interface for Server Administrator, including an explanation of CLI commands to view system status, access logs, create reports, configure various component parameters, and set critical thresholds.
  • The Remote Access Controller 5 User’s Guide provides complete information about installing and configuring a DRAC 5 controller and using DRAC 5 to remotely access an inoperable system.
  • The Integrated Remote Access Controller User's Guide provides complete information about configuring and using an integrated Remote Access Controller to remotely manage and monitor the system and its shared resources through a network.
  • The Update Packages User's Guide provides information about obtaining and using the Update Packages for Windows and Linux as part of the system update strategy.
  • The Server Update Utility User's Guide provides information on using the Server Update Utility.
  • The Systems Management Tools and Documentation DVD contains readme files for applications found on the media.
